THE FARM

Producers: Kathia Zamora
Location: Rosario de Naranjo and San Isidro de Alajuela, Costa Rica
Size: 38 Hectares
Altitude: 1100-1350 Masl

THE COFFEE

Varieties: Catuai, Villa Sarchi, San Isidro, Victoria
Process: Honey, Washed

Cloza Estate is a 4th-Generation family farming and micro mill operation located in the Naranjo and Alajuela regions.  Dedicated to growing and processing specialty coffee since 1970, they produce microlots in three family plots. 

Kathia, a young mother of two boys, is passionate about honoring her legacy, while looking towards the future to ensure her kids fall in love with coffee from a young age, just as she did.

THE FARMERS

Since 2001, Kathia has managed the farm, and under the watchful eye of her parents (Clodoveo and Jeannette) she has improved the quality of their coffee by planting new varieties, and updating facilities and processing techniques.

A long-time member of the IWCA- (International Women Coffee Alliance - Costa Rica Chapter), she continues to serve on the Board of Directors. Her farm obtained the Women Care Certification, representing the family commitment to supporting the empowerment of women in the coffee industry.
